I have a Keithley 2701  Ethernet multimeter/data acquisition system with firmware version B0x which was working okay. I downloaded the Keithley FlashWizard32 C12 and 2701 firmware D05 package from Tektronix website.  The FlashWizard32 found the 2701 on the Ethernet without problem and the updating process completed without error. However the 2701 unit restarts with 'FPGA TIMEOUT' on the screen. At this point the unit is still able to flash through the RS-232, which I did. The updating took about 7 minutes and the result is the same.
I'm wondering if anyone tried the 2701 firmware D05 package from Tektronix website with success. The FlashWizard32 will not allow downgrade (perhaps with a secret command line switch it would), and the only old firmware I can find is the A05/A06 on XDEV (TiN's site).

If you look at the release notes they mention not allowing downgrades after version C01 because of a newer flash part that wouldn't be compatible. So likely explains why you can't downgrade. I would think they do have a way to still allow downgrades, perhaps post on the Keithley support forum and ask about it.

edit:

Check out this thread, it indicates that units with B level firmware require a hardware change to be compatible with D level firmware.

https://forum.tek.com/viewtopic.php?t=128581

I also thought that with Keithley firmware the first letter always indicated the compatible hardware rev. So if you had Bxx firmware you had to stay with Bxx firmware. I could be wrong in this regard though.

Does your 2701 happen to have socketed flash chips?

My board has a sticker that says 2701-100G2 (board version?). The flash is an Intel JS28F320. The sticker on top of the flash says 2701-800B03. So the original firmware version should be B03.

I'm surprised that the flash tool doesn't have old firmware back up feature, and doesn't check hardware compatibility before allowing the update.

There must be something seriously wrong with the FPGA image binary in the flash. The FPGA is a Xilinx Spartan 2 (XC2S50). The processor must be waiting for the DONE to be high after the FPGA configuration but didn't get it in time.
